Python手机端开发医疗应用开发:提升医疗服务便捷性,让医疗更智能
发布时间: 2024-06-17 13:37:45 阅读量: 11 订阅数: 12 ![](https://csdnimg.cn/release/wenkucmsfe/public/img/col_vip.0fdee7e1.png)
![](https://csdnimg.cn/release/wenkucmsfe/public/img/col_vip.0fdee7e1.png)
![Python手机端开发医疗应用开发:提升医疗服务便捷性,让医疗更智能](https://www.clearofchina.com/Uploads/Editor/2020-08-14/5f364cd61312d.png)
# 1. Python手机端开发医疗应用概述
**1.1 医疗应用的现状和需求**
随着移动互联网的普及,医疗应用已成为人们获取健康信息和管理自身健康的重要途径。Python凭借其跨平台、易用性和丰富的库生态,成为开发医疗应用的理想选择。
**1.2 Python手机端医疗应用的特点**
Python手机端医疗应用具有以下特点:
- **便捷性:**用户可随时随地通过手机访问医疗信息和服务。
- **个性化:**应用可根据用户健康状况和偏好提供定制化服务。
- **实时性:**应用可实时监测用户健康数据,及时提供健康建议。
- **交互性:**用户可与医疗专业人员进行在线咨询和远程问诊。
# 2. Python手机端医疗应用开发基础
### 2.1 Python基础知识
Python是一种解释型、面向对象、高级编程语言。其语法简洁、易读,非常适合初学者和经验丰富的程序员。Python在医疗应用开发中得到广泛应用,因为它提供了丰富的库和框架,可以简化开发过程。
**Python基础知识包括:**
- 数据类型:Python支持多种数据类型,包括数字、字符串、列表、元组和字典。
- 变量:变量用于存储数据,并可以动态分配和重新分配值。
- 控制流:Python使用条件语句(if-else)、循环(for、while)和函数来控制程序流。
- 函数:函数是代码的模块化单元,可以接受参数并返回结果。
- 对象和类:Python是面向对象的,允许创建对象和类来表示现实世界的实体和行为。
### 2.2 Android/iOS开发基础
**Android开发基础**
Android是一个基于Linux的移动操作系统,由谷歌开发。Android应用使用Java或Kotlin编写,并使用Android SDK(软件开发工具包)进行开发。
**Android开发基础包括:**
- Android架构:了解Android架构,包括活动、片段、广播接收器和服务。
- 布局和视图:创建用户界面,包括使用XML布局文件和视图小部件。
- 数据存储:使用SQLite数据库或SharedPreferences存储数据。
- 网络通信:使用HTTP请求和响应进行网络通信。
**iOS开发基础**
iOS是苹果公司开发的移动操作系统。iOS应用使用Objective-C或Swift编写,并使用Xcode IDE(集成开发环境)进行开发。
**iOS开发基础包括:**
- iOS架构:了解iOS架构,包括视图控制器、模型和视图。
- 布局和视图:创建用户界面,包括使用Interface Builder和UIKit框架。
- 数据存储:使用Core Data或SQLite数据库存储数据。
- 网络通信:使用NSURLRequest和NSURLSession进行网络通信。
### 2.3 医疗应用开发相关技术
**医疗数据处理技术**
- **FHIR(快速医疗保健互操作性资源):**一种用于交换医疗数据的标准化格式。
- **DICOM(数字成像和通信医学):**一种用于存储和传输医疗图像的
0
0
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)